Transaction 34fbf50d6ccc81594239e34ba56ede381118acbee8b4756cd2c6f31dd3b66e93
1 Input
2 Outputs
- 34fbf50d6ccc81594239e34ba56ede381118acbee8b4756cd2c6f31dd3b66e93:0
- 34fbf50d6ccc81594239e34ba56ede381118acbee8b4756cd2c6f31dd3b66e93:1
value 23317263
address 3NGWrMpG2v3oRAKzTQzhAKgVL1RVeztbs2
value 42597617
address 34NRoKBRK8y1tvKdN6XZE2Wodqb5YfmCV9